How to Increase Ride Height of Fifth Wheel Trailer  

Question:

I would like to raise my 5th wheel height about 2-3 inches. I can flip the shackles but how do I lift the other end of spring where it boots to the frame without putting new brackets on? Do you have bracket extensions? TY

0

Expert Reply:

There are two ways of raising the height of your fifth wheel. You can use taller spring hangers than what you currently have. Keep in mind that due to the movement allowed by the shackle links as well as the fact that a spring will flatten when compressed, using a 3 inch taller spring hanger/equalizer would not gain you a full 3 inches of increased height.

If your axle is currently OVER your leaf springs, and you have a 2-3/8 inch or 3 inch diameter axle, you can do an axle flip so that the leaf springs are on top of the axle. This will gain you a few inches of height as well. For a 2-3/8 inch axle, use part # K71-384-00 or # K71-385-00 for a 3 inch diameter axle.

Keep in mind that raising the height of your fifth wheel changes the frame geometry, which can change its towing characteristics. The trailer might become top-heavy or be more susceptible to sway.
